Our Electric Charging Station Testing UK Services Include:
- Visual inspections of your EV charging points to identify any visible signs of damage or wear and tear
- Testing of your EV charging points to ensure they're functioning correctly and safely
- Earth fault testing to ensure the earth continuity conductor is safely connected
- Insulation resistance testing to ensure the integrity of the charging point's insulation
- RCD testing to ensure the residual current device is functioning correctly
- A comprehensive report highlighting any defects or issues found during the test
- A prioritized list of recommendations for any necessary repairs or upgrades
